If you have not already, check out the Flink section of the
dev
repository ondist.apache.org
via Subversion. In a fresh directory:Code Block language bash svn checkout https://dist.apache.org/repos/dist/dev/flink --depth=immediates
Make a directory for the new release:
Code Block language bash mkdir flink/flink-statefun-${RELEASE_VERSION}-rc${RC_NUM}
Copy all release distributions, hashes, and GPG signature:
Code Block mv <flink-statefun-dir>/release/* flink/flink-statefun-${RELEASE_VERSION}-rc${RC_NUM}
Add and commit all the files.
Code Block language bash cd flink svn add flink-statefun-${RELEASE_VERSION}-rc${RC_NUM} svn commit -m "Apache Flink Stateful Functions, version ${RELEASE_VERSION}, release candidate ${RC_NUM}"
Verify that files are present
